Engaging Children Worldwide

PICC was founded in 2016 as a means to engage children with conservation in Madagascar. The restrictions imposed during the COVID pandemic moved us in a positive direction and resulted in a widely expanded online network for PICC opportunities. In addition to Madagascar we now support local communities and Indigenous leadership in Panama and Uganda. A program and new book is currently being developed for a remote area of the Brazilian Amazon.
